Fingerpainting in Psych Class chapter walkthrough. "The Real World as a Mine Field," Part 2 In the course of this frustrating work, I developed a therapeutic metaphor that seems to help. I start by giving the teen a hypothetical situation. I begin, “Jenny, let’s say we are in the end zone on a standard size football field. And let’s say all your life’s dreams and desires are in the opposite end zone, a short 100 yards away. There you would find things like your dream job, money, success, a husband, a family, whatever you really want from life. “And let’s say you are ready to make your way across the field. But before you go, I give you some very important information. The football field you are about to cross is also a mine field. Live mines are buried every so often all the way across the field. “Now Jenny, you have every right to just go. It’s your life and it’s your journey. But what if I told you I know where 30 percent of the mines are between here and the other end zone? And that your mom and dad together have personal knowledge of where another 50 percent of the mines are located? Tell me, Jenny, would you want to get with us so you could find out where those mines were? These would be all the mines that we ourselves set off as we were making our way across the field. Or, they might have been the ones we came very close to, but were fortunate enough not to have set off . Or, they might be the mines some other nice person warned us about. Do you want to find out how to avoid a lot of danger and hurt, and find out where all those mines are? Or do you just want to set out on your own and take your chances?” Conclusion later tonight!
